Workshop on Animal Welfare organized by Brooke and PGGA
Animal welfare and protection from cruelty are among the priorities of the Livestock Department. This was stated by Punjab Livestock Minister Sardar Hasnain Bahadur Daresh while presiding over a workshop organized for animal welfare. According to the details, this workshop was organized in collaboration with Girl Guides Association and Brook Pakistan with the aim of spreading awareness about the social welfare of animals.
Addressing the participants, Livestock Minister Sardar Hasnain Bahadur Daresh said that animal welfare and related issues are among the priorities, rather to better implement this important topic, it has been made part of the Punjab Livestock Policy. He further said that this policy will point the right direction regarding animal cruelty. He appreciated the role of Pakistan Girl Guides Association and Brook Pakistan on this occasion and said that such training and workshop awareness sessions are of great importance for animal protection and social rights, which will create awareness among the public about animal protection.
He was accompanied by Minister for Livestock Sardar Hasnain Bahadur Dareshk, Begum Governor Parveen Sarwar, President Pakistan Girl Guides Association, Director General Rescue 1122, Parliamentarians, Syed Naeem Abbas from Brook Pakistan and representatives of international animal rights organizations in the closing ceremony. He assured his full support for the promotion of animal rights.
